Where the High Salaries Come From

The very highest construction salaries in the UK go to senior professionals on major, complex projects: project directors, senior engineers, commercial leads and specialist managers overseeing large budgets and teams. Big infrastructure and commercial developments require this level of expertise and pay accordingly.

These are not entry-level wages; they reflect years of experience, proven delivery on significant projects, and the ability to manage risk, cost and people at scale. Demand for such talent consistently outstrips local supply.

That shortage at the top end is precisely what opens the door to experienced professionals from overseas.

The Roles That Pay Most

Senior project management, commercial management (such as senior quantity surveyors), specialist engineering and director-level positions sit at the top of the pay scale. Expertise in complex sectors — major infrastructure, high-rise, energy or specialist builds — commands a particular premium.

Professionals who combine technical depth with leadership and commercial acumen are the most sought-after, because they reduce risk on projects where the stakes are high.

Identifying where your experience aligns with these premium roles helps you target the opportunities that pay best.

How Visa Sponsorship Works

Most overseas professionals need a UK employer that holds a sponsor licence to issue a certificate of sponsorship, after which you apply for a work visa tied to the role. The position must meet the required skill level and salary threshold — and senior construction roles comfortably clear the salary bar.

Because construction skills are frequently in demand, sponsorship is realistic for genuinely experienced candidates. Focusing your search on licensed sponsors is essential, as only they can bring you over.

The government’s public register of sponsors is the best tool for identifying which employers can hire you.

Qualifications and Experience That Matter

Recognised professional qualifications, chartered status where relevant, and a strong track record on significant projects are what employers value most at this level. Demonstrable delivery — projects completed on time and on budget — speaks louder than credentials alone.

Specialist expertise in high-demand areas further strengthens your position. Keeping your professional development current signals that you remain at the leading edge of the field.

Documenting your achievements clearly, with concrete examples, makes your application far more persuasive.

How to Land a Senior Role

Prepare a CV that foregrounds your major projects, budgets managed and outcomes delivered, and be clear about your sponsorship needs. Specialist construction and engineering recruiters are especially effective at the senior end and often manage these high-value roles directly.

Networking within the industry and maintaining a strong professional profile also help, as senior positions are frequently filled through connections and reputation. Persistence and a targeted approach are key.

For an experienced professional, presenting a clear record of high-level delivery is the surest way to stand out.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are GBP 135k salaries realistic? At the senior end — directors and specialists on major projects — yes.

Do I need chartered status? It helps considerably for senior professional roles, though experience is also weighed heavily.

How do I find sponsoring employers? Check the public register of licensed sponsors and target senior roles advertised with sponsorship.

Can my family join me? Skilled work visas typically allow dependants to accompany you.
